How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sedalia?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sedalia Studio Apartments | $1,680 | $1,512 | $2,121 |
| Sedalia 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,744 | $990 | $3,078 |
| Sedalia 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,211 | $1,599 | $5,935 |
| Sedalia 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,769 | $2,048 | $3,846 |
| Sedalia 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,674 | $3,633 | $3,728 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Sedalia Apartments with Swimming Pool
What is the Cheapest Swimming Pool apartment in Sedalia?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Sedalia with Swimming Pool is at The Bluffs at Highlands Ranch listed at $1,391.
How much is the average rent for Sedalia Apartments with Swimming Pool?
The average rent for a Apartment in Sedalia with Swimming Pool is $2,863.
What is the largest Sedalia Apartment for rent with Swimming Pool?
Today's Apartment with Swimming Pool and the most square footage in Sedalia is a 1,853 square feet unit starting from $1,750 at Chroma.
What is the average size for Sedalia Apartments for rent with Swimming Pool?
The average size for a rental with Swimming Pool in Sedalia is currently at 617 sq ft.
